| Purpose:To investigate the prevalence,composition,distribution,influnce factors of retinal paravascular abnormalities and retinoschisis and the relationship between them in young myopic population.Design:Observational case series.Methods: One thousand and forty-six eyes of 523 patients with different diopters of myopia were included in this study.The participants had a complete ophthalmologic examination,including best corrected visual acuity,axial length measurement,refractive error,color fundus photography and spectral domain optical coherence tomography(SD-OCT)examinations.Multiple SD-OCT scans were made along the upper and lower arcades and across the fovea in each patient.Results:Of the 1046 different diopters of myopia eyes,there were 227 eyes in mild myopia,405 eyes in moderate myopia and 414 eyes in high myopia.Retinal paravascular abnormalities and / or retinoschisis were detected by SD-OCT in 43 eyes(4.1%,43/1046).The prevalence of high myopia was9.7%(40/414)and moderate myopia was 0.7%(3/405).No retinal paravascular abnormalities were observed in mild myopia.In the 43 eyes,the median age was 22.0(14.0)years,the average refractive error was-8.4±1.9D(range﹣3.5to﹣13.0 D),the average axial length was 27.4±1.0 mm(range 24.7 to 29.0mm)and the best corrected visual acuity was 20/20(Log MAR=0).In the 43 eyes with retinal paravascular abnormalities and / or retinoschisis,40 eyes were associated with retinal paravascular abnormalities,30 eyes with paravascular retinoschisis,myopic macular retinoschisis were never detected.Of 40 eyes with retinal paravascular abnormalities,paravascular cysts in all 40eyes(100%),paravascular microfolds in 28 eyes(70.0%)and paravascular lamellar holes in 13 eyes(32.5%).Full-thickness holes were never detected.Paravascular microfolds and paravascular lamellar holes were always accompanied by paravascular cysts.All three subtypes of retinal paravascular abnormalities were observed more frequently along the temporal vascular arcades than along the nasal vascular arcades(P<0.001).Paravascular retinoschisis was classified into three different subtypes: inner,middle and outer retinoschisis,according to the specific layer of the splitting.The overall prevalence of three subtypes of paravascular retinoschisis in young myopic population was 2.9%,0.8% and 1.5% respectively.Of 30 eyes with retinoschisis,inner retinoschisis in all 30 eyes(100%),middle retinoschisis in8 eyes(26.7%),outer retinoschisis in 16 eyes(53.3%).We observed a similar distribution pattern of retinoschisis at vascular arcades with markedly higher frequency along the temporal arcades in all three subtypes of retinoschisis.Eyes with all three subtypes of retinal paravascular abnormalities had the higher incidence of outer retinoschisis at vascular arcades(P< 0.05).In the 43 eyes of retinal paravascular abnormalities and / or paravascular retinoschisis,we found 6 eyes with paravascular inner retinal defects(PIRDs).Conclusion:1.Retinal paravascular abnormalities and retinoschisis tend to occur in high myopia among the youth.However,moderate myopia can also appeared retinal paravascular abnormalities and retinoschisis in young people.2.Paravascular cysts may be the earliest lesions of retinal paravascular abnormalities.3.All three subtypes of retinal paravascular abnormalities and retinoschisis were most frequently observed along the temporal vascular arcades.4.Inner retinoschisis may be the predominant subtype of paravascular retinoschisis in young people.5.Traction of posterior vitreous cortex played an important role in retinal paravascular abnormalities and retinoschisis.6.The factor in determining the extent of the inner retinoschisis is the status of the posterior vitreous cortex.7.Eyes with all three subtypes of retinal paravascular abnormalities had the higher incidence of outer retinoschisis at vascular arcades.8.PIRDs are more serious retinal paravascular lesions on the basis of paravascular cysts,microfolds and lamellar holes. |
